Right. Cars been at mechanics. Had a knocking crank, so that’s been replaced. And engine has been running perfect, but I’ve still got a knocking from my engine. Car runs and drives flawless.  
if I hold the steering hard left or right noise goes away. But when I let go it comes back. Anyone any ideas what could be causing it.

I think the only reason the noise is going away when you turn the steering is because the engine rpm is changing.

The engine sounds like the bearings are worn. This noise will be louder when engine is warm whilst at idle.
Oil pressure lower so you can hear it more.

what did the mechanic replace? Because it sounds like you have same problem.
